Abstract

Natural or synthetic gypsum is reacted with quicklime in any desired proportions, the heat needed for the complete conversion of gypsum in plaster being supplied, on the one hand, by the exothermic reaction of hydration of the quicklime and, on the other hand, by an external supply of calories obtained by indirect heating of the reaction mixture. This indirect heating may be effected by convection and conduction or by radiation from a metallic wall.
